Hadoop TMP目录没有空间(设备TMP目录上没有空间)

  • 本文关键字:空间 TMP Hadoop 设备 hadoop sqoop
  • 更新时间 :
  • 英文 :


在运行SQoop命令时,它运行Java代码并将它们存储到/tmp目录中,因此它给我以下错误:

(无法创建临时目录: /tmp/sqoop-varunrit/compile/12a0219dee9fe0f532736877704042e4d;查看 对于/tmp上的目录权限问题。)

我已经检查了/tmp目录的权限(1777)。我还强行尝试将floder创建为/tmp,但它给了我错误的空间。

我可以更改当前/TMP位置或任何其他可以帮助我的解决方案....

您需要了解这些参数:

bindir

导入过程将源编译到.class.jar文件中;这些通常存储在/tmp下。您可以使用--bindir选择替代目标目录。例如,--bindir /scratch

OUTDIR

运行SQOOP时,您类的.java源文件将写入当前工作目录。您可以使用--outdir控制输出目录。例如,--outdir src/generated/


在您的sqoop命令中使用 --bindir <new-directory>

相关内容

最新更新